Reusable Decision Tree Model

To reduce the round trip for querying, the object will use lazy contruction and reused untill it is informed to be updated (trigger from endpoint).

Getting Started

Environment Setup

  • Launch your terminal
  • Make sure Node js 12.++ is installed on your machine, you can perform checking by typing:
node -v
  • If you have it installed, your should see something like:
node -v
v12.18.3
  • If you faced any problem, you should installed Node version 12.++ and add it to your system PATH.

Get it running

  • You need to ensure all node dependencies are installed before running the program
  • Do below and you should see progress bar running in terminal, wait till the installation finishes:
npm i
  • Then, refer to .env.example file to change PORT number to the PORT that you desired
  • After that, do:
npm run dev

Entities

  • Tree
    • TreeID
    • Name
    • Description
    • User (The user of this tree, a system or a module, this can be use for access control)
    • Access Token
  • Nodes
    • NodeID
    • TreeID (To recognise which tree does it belong to)
    • QuestionID
    • Answers
      • Text
      • NodeID (Next node)
  • Questions
    • QuestionID
    • QuestionText
